What political/economic conditions caused large numbers of Europeans to come to the New World in the 1600's?
Lorico [155]
Many fled political and religious persecution. Others hoped to improve their condition by owning their own land or by participating in the fur trade. Some came as servants.

. The Great Compromise resolved the issue of voting representation between the large and small states by creating a ____________
Leona [35]
The Great Compromise solved the problem of representation because it included both equal representation and proportional representation. The large states got the House which was proportional representation and the small states got the Senate which was equal representation.

Why did the British Parliament impose taxes on the colonists after 1763?
butalik [34]

Answer:

The King and Parliament believed they had the right to tax the colonies. They decided to require several kinds of taxes from the colonists to help pay for the French and Indian War. In fact, the Britain also needs to gain money and to pay for its war debts
